SMITH, WILLIAM E. JR., 77, passed away Saturday, November 2, 2013.

He was a member of Third Central United Christian Church, where he served as a Deacon (Emeritus) and Trustee. He was also a member of the Usher Board, Men's Choir and Christian Men's Fellowship. Mr. Smith was retired from Jefferson County Public Schools, a member of Alpha Phi Alpha Fraternity, Inc., and an Army veteran.

He is survived by his wife, Mary P. Smith; son William Steven Smith, and a grandson, Steven Robert Smith; two sisters, Nancy Stolle and Mildred Howell (Edward); two brothers, Joshua Smith (Jackie, and David Smith (Deede); a host of nieces, nephews, friends, and church family.
